Even the most diet dysfunctional would probably lose weight on a low carb diet. When you cut down or eliminate high processed carbs from your diet, you will begin to burn more of the stored fat. Eating consciously prepared low carb meals will help you to lose the weight and keep it off.
You'll replace the processed carbs (pasta, potato, white rice, chips, etc.) with healthy protein, some good fat, leafy greens and certain vegetables.
Following a low carb diet does not mean cutting out all carbohydrates completely. You still need a little balance even while cutting out certain foods in your diet. The nice thing about cutting out the processed carbs is that you can replace them with complex carbs you're your body will actually love you for that. Complex carbs are those found in brown rice, whole grain breads and cereals, fruits, and other healthy carb choices. These complex carbohydrates are a much healthier choice because they digest in your stomach at a much slower pace than the sugary carb alternative that goes in your body and almost immediately converted to sugar which means right to fat.
As always, it's a good idea to speak to your doctor before embarking on any type of diet that excludes or significantly reduces a whole food group. He may also give you the advice to simply change your type of carbohydrate rather than completely eliminate carbs altogether. Losing weight is good but you don't want to do it for the cost of your health. You will find a surge of better health once the extra pounds begin melting off.
Most importantly while embarking on any weight loss plan don't completely deprive yourself of a treat now and again. You're going for a lifestyle change and part of that change means you will need have a balance in your diet. Whenever you tell yourself that you can't have something, chances are, you will want it more.
